Metamorfoses da cidade medieval. A coexistência entre a comunidade judaica e a catedral de Viseu
Viseu’s status as political, ecclesiastical and commercial centre acted as a factor of development and attraction of merchants and Jews. The first testimonies of the Hebraic presence in this city are from the late 13th century, whose commune prospered mainly from the early 15th century, at the time...
